Did calculating the quota change from 2.3 to 2.5?

Marc Patermann hans.moser at ofd-z.niedersachsen.de
Wed Nov 30 04:19:56 EST 2016


Am 29.11.2016 um 22:18 Uhr schrieb Bron Gondwana:
> Quota is a sum of byte sizes of raw unexpunged messages. It doesn't
> deduplicate. Likely issue is incorrect quota_mailbox_used in the
> cyrus.index header on 2.3. a reconstruct will fix those, then quota
> -f again.
Does not change anything.

> It's not related to du.
> The problem with imapsync is that it doesn't handle single instance
> store. If you have copied messages or delivered then into multiple
> mailboxes with sieve, they will have hard links on disk.
> If you use imapsync, it doesn't know about that, and will upload the
> same message twice. 2.5 doesn't have the smarts to recognise that
> it's the same message.
imapsync can only sync mail the old server knows about. And in the end 
there is more quota used on the new server!?

The only explanation is the quota on the old server is broken, isn't it?


